Different Types of Local Florist Courses Available

Local florist courses come in different levels, including beginner, intermediate, and advanced classes, catering to diverse needs and skill levels. The courses cover a range of topics, from the fundamentals of flower arrangement to advanced techniques, such as wedding flower design and event decorating. Beginner classes introduce students to the basic principles of floral design, while intermediate and advanced classes focus on more complex techniques and specialized skills.

  1. Beginner Classes: These courses are perfect for individuals who are new to the floral industry or want to learn the basics of flower arrangement. Students will learn how to create simple bouquets, centerpieces, and other floral pieces.
  2. Intermediate Classes: These courses are geared towards florists who have some experience in the industry but want to improve their skills and expand their knowledge. Students will learn more complex techniques, such as wedding flower design and event decorating.
  3. Advanced Classes: These courses are designed for experienced florists who want to refine their skills and learn specialized techniques. Students will receive expert instruction and feedback, enabling them to take their floral designs to the next level.

Proper Flower Handling and Care

Handling and caring for flowers is a critical aspect of floristry. Florist courses teach students how to properly handle and care for flowers to prevent damage and prolong their vase life. This includes understanding the different types of flowers, their handling requirements, and techniques for preserving their freshness. Proper flower handling and care enable florists to maintain the highest standards of quality and presentation, which are essential for delivering exceptional customer service and creating stunning arrangements.

Career Advancement

Career advancement is one of the most significant benefits of taking a florist course. By learning the art of floristry, you can increase your job prospects and earning potential. Many florists own their own businesses, working as independent contractors or running their own shops. According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ual salary for floral designers in the United States was over $40,000 in May 2020. With experience and a strong portfolio, florists can charge higher prices for their services and products, leading to increased earning potential.

    Detailed FAQs

    What is the typical duration of a florist course?

    The duration of a florist course can vary greatly, ranging from a few days to several months or even years. Some courses may also offer part-time or online options.

    What are the prerequisites for enrolling in a florist course?

    The prerequisites for enrolling in a florist course may vary depending on the institution and the level of the course. Some courses may require a high school diploma or equivalent, while others may require previous experience in the industry.

    Are there any financial aid options available for florist courses?

    Yes, there may be financial aid options available for florist courses, including grants, scholarships, and loans. It is essential to research and explore these options in advance of enrolling in a course.

    Can I take a florist course online or in-person?

    Yes, many florist courses offer both online and in-person options. This allows students to choose the format that best suits their learning style and schedule.
